What Is Life Insurance Law?
Life insurance laws regulate life insurance policies, which pay out a sum of money upon the death of the policyholder to their chosen beneficiaries. This includes policy exclusions, grace periods, contestability periods, and payout conditions. As a life insurance policyholder or the beneficiary of a policy, you have rights that the insurance carrier must honor, and you can take legal action if your rights have been violated.
What Are Some Examples of Situations Where I Might Need an Insurance Lawyer?
Most people have problems with their insurance company when their insurance provider is denying a claim or lowballing a payout offer. You can try to deal with the insurance company on your own, but they may not respond without legal representation. Situations where you can benefit from the experience of an insurance lawyer include:
- The insurance company denies your claim
- The insurance company offers a low settlement to resolve your claim
- The insurance company only covers a portion of your claim
- The insurance company is claiming insurance fraud
- There are bad faith delays by the insurance company
How Can an Insurance Lawyer Help Me?
An insurance lawyer can help you understand your legal rights and options in an insurance dispute. Your lawyer can review your case and deal with the insurance company on your behalf. If the insurance provider won’t cover your losses, your lawyer can file a lawsuit to force the insurance company to pay damages. An insurance lawyer can help you:
- Negotiate a settlement with the insurance company
- File an appeal to resolve your insurance claim
- File a civil lawsuit to recover damages from the insurance company
- Help you file a complaint with the appropriate California or federal agency

What Questions Should I Ask When Trying To Find an Insurance Lawyer in West Covina?
These questions can help you decide if you feel comfortable and confident that a lawyer has the qualifications, experience, and ability to manage your case. Many insurance lawyers offer an initial consultation that allows you to understand your options and get specific legal advice before hiring them. The top questions to ask include:
- What is your experience in insurance cases in California?
- Have you represented policyholders in insurance law cases like mine?
- What are potential issues that can come up during insurance law cases?
- How will you keep me informed about updates in my case?
- What is the likely timeline for resolving this insurance law case?
- What are your expenses and fee structure for this type of case?
